On tap

Mansueto 2024 (+info):

2024 was a year of major temperature swings in our cellar, which helped concentrate the aromatic compounds and give unique characteristics—especially to the barrels previously used for wine, Port, and Rum Caroni.

These are the barrels we mainly used to create Mansueto 2024.

A deep amber color introduces rich aromas of ripe fruit like figs and plums, with touches of honey and sweet spices. On the palate, layers of caramel and vanilla meet hints of oak, cocoa, and a gentle roast. The finish is long and harmonious, with the signature spicy warmth that stands out even more this year, making this vintage unique for its structure, balance, and intensity.

Mansueto Riserva Château Margaux 2023 (+info):

During the barrel selection for Mansueto 2024, two barrels stood out so much that they earned the title Mansueto Riserva 2024: one ex–Château Margaux and one ex–Rum Caroni.

Both were bottled directly from the barrel, unblended, then aged one year in bottle.

This is Mansueto 2023 Riserva Château Margaux, aged for three years in the prestigious French barrels from Bordeaux’s Premier Cru, Château Margaux, followed by 12 months of bottle conditioning to refine every aroma and nuance.

Mansueto Riserva Rum Caroni 2023 (+info):

As with the Château Margaux, Mansueto 2023 Riserva Rum Caroni was aged for three years in rare and precious Rum Caroni barrels, then matured for 12 months in bottle to allow every aromatic and sensory note to reach its peak.

This is a truly rare barrique, just like the Caroni rum itself—carrying a story worth being told by those lucky enough to experience this extraordinary spirit.

Jeroboam of Mansueto Bourbon Riserva 2018 (+info):

When we created Mansueto 2018, two barriques stood out for their exceptional character: one French oak Premier Cru Château Margaux and one American Bourbon barrel.

We decided to keep them pure, unblended — to let you relive the same emotion we felt at first taste and enjoy every bit of their distinctive personality.

A single barrique selected from our cellar imparted the incredible character and elegant smoothness of Bourbon.

Mansueto 2018 Riserva Bourbon is a Barley Wine aged for two years in an American Bourbon barrel, followed by ten months of bottle maturation.

The result is a voluptuous honeyed bouquet, rounded vanilla notes, gentle spice, and the balanced sweetness of dark and dried fruit, with hints of nuts and wood grain weaving in to create great depth and complexity.


EurHop Roma Beer Festival 2025 marks the 11th edition of one of the largest and most anticipated craft beer events.

A unique experience for beer lovers, right in the heart of Rome, featuring the best Italian and international breweries and over 800 beers selected by the legendary “Ma Che Siete Venuti a Fà” — a perfect blend of tradition, innovation, and the ever-evolving surprises of the contemporary brewing scene.

The event will take place at the Salone delle Fontane, in Rome’s EUR district.
